Investors rely on the stock-bond correlation for a variety of tasks, such as forming optimal portfolios, designing … hedging strategies, and assessing risk. Most investors estimate the stock-bond correlation simply by extrapolating the … historical correlation of monthly returns and assume that this correlation best characterizes the correlation of future, annual …

In this paper we document the asymmetric role that the U.S. stock market plays in the international predictability of excess stock returns during recession and expansion periods. Most of the positive evidence accrues during the periods of recessions in the United States. During the expansions...

The empirical literature of stock market predictability mainly suffers from model uncertainty and parameter instability. To meet this challenge, we propose a novel approach that combines the documented merits of diffusion indices, regime-switching models, and forecast combination to predict the...
